Now many of you know or have heard by now that the institution that is CBGB's is on the verge of closing it's doors for good. As a person who has been going to the club since he was 14 it saddens me. Not only because I spent many of my formative years there going to hardcore shows, getting into fights and hanging out with friends; but it also shows the steady decline of any kind of scene or soul as far as music goes in NYC. Like the Marquee, Wetlands, the Ritz CB's is the last in a line of great clubs to disappear, swallowed by the monster which is NYU all for the sake of gentrification making "people" feel safer (Isn't that what the suburbs are for?). So wherever you are whatever you're doing raise a glass to the grandaddy of all clubs as it makes it's final farewell and catch a chance at seeing some of the greats as they play thier goodbyes over the next few weeks.
CBGB's like Joey Ramone R.I.P.
